ZickDRD Опубликовано 21 января, 2016 Поделиться Опубликовано 21 января, 2016 Здравствуйте. Есть задача - вращать вал шагового двигателя с задаваемой/переменной скоростью. Точность поворота и остановки не важна. Вопрос - как, какие есть относительно простые схемы для этого, без наворотов. спасибо! т.е. наверное нужен какой-то простейший генератор импульсов, и микросхема, перекидывающая питания по обмоткам 0 Ссылка на комментарий Поделиться на другие сайты Поделиться
Falconist Опубликовано 21 января, 2016 Поделиться Опубликовано 21 января, 2016 Есть такие: http://www.radiolocman.com/shem/shem-cache.html?di=14763 0 Просят - не откажи. Не просят - не навязывайся! Простота хуже воровства. Ссылка на комментарий Поделиться на другие сайты Поделиться
Реле, вентиляторы, корпуса, разъемы, а так же любые электронные компоненты в нашем каталоге! Бесплатная доставка + 15% кэшбэк + скидки!Перейти на сайт ТМ Электроникс Реклама: ООО ТМ ЭЛЕКТРОНИКС, ИНН: 7806548420, info@tmelectronics.ru, +7(812)4094849
Гость Виталий Опубликовано 31 января, 2016 Поделиться Опубликовано 31 января, 2016 помогите со скетчем Проект такой . АВТОМАТИЧЕСКИЙ НАМОТЧНЫЙ станок катушек!! стоит двигатель с редуктором включается с помощью реле, на двигателе стоит геркон который считает оборты , кнопка запуска 01 int relayPin = 7;//к этому пину подключено реле 02 int buttPin = 2;//кнопка 03 int gerkoPin = 3;//геркон 04 int i = 0;//счетчик 05 void setup() { 06 pinMode(relayPin, OUTPUT); 07 pinMode(gerkoPin, INPUT); 08 digitalWrite(relayPin, 0); 09 attachInterrupt(0, tap, RISING);//прерывания на кнопку 10 Serial.begin(9600); 11 } 12 bool isOn = false; 13 void loop() { 14 while(isOn) 15 { 16 if (digitalRead(gerkoPin) == 1) 17 { 18 i++; 19 if (i == 10) 20 { 21 digitalWrite(relayPin, 0);//выключаем реле 22 isOn = false; 23 } 24 while(digitalRead(gerkoPin) == 1) {} 25 } 26 Serial.println(i); 27 } 28 delay(50); 29 } 30 void tap() 31 { 32 i = 0; 33 digitalWrite(relayPin, 1);//включаем реле 34 isOn = true; 35 //attachInterrupt(1, gerkonOn, RISING);//вешаем прерывания на геркон Если геркон на замыкания то RISING если на размыкания то FALLING 36 } с помощью шагового двигателя двигается головка с проводом 01 #include <Stepper.h> 02 #define STEPS 200 //Количество шагов 03 Stepper stepper(STEPS, 8, 9, 10, 11); // пины к которым подключен двигатель 04 void setup(){ 05 stepper.setSpeed(130); //скорость вращения 06 } 07 void loop() 08 { 09 stepper.step(10*STEPS); 10 delay(1000); 11 stepper.step(-10*STEPS); 12 delay(1000); 13 } помогите чтобы все работала от одной кнопки, нажал старт , запустился редуктор и шаговый двигатель , когда реле выключилось все остановилось. нажал опять старт чтобы шаговый двигатель в свое первоначальное состояние Кто может со скетчем ЗА РАННИЕ СПАСИБО 0 Ссылка на комментарий Поделиться на другие сайты Поделиться
Сравнительное тестирование аккумуляторов EVE Energy и Samsung типоразмера 18650Инженеры КОМПЭЛ провели сравнительное тестирование аккумуляторов EVE и Samsung популярного для бытовых и индустриальных применений типоразмера 18650. Для теста были выбраны аккумуляторы литий-никельмарганцевой системы: по два образца одного наименования каждого производителя – и протестированы на двух значениях тока разряда: 0,5 А и 2,5 А. Испытания проводились в нормальных условиях на электронной нагрузке EBD-USB от ZKEtech, а зарядка осуществлялась от лабораторного источника питания в режиме CC+CV в соответствии с рекомендациями в даташите на определенную модель. Подробнее>> Реклама: АО КОМПЭЛ, ИНН: 7713005406, ОГРН: 1027700032161
Рекомендуемые сообщения
Присоединяйтесь к обсуждению
Вы можете написать сейчас и зарегистрироваться позже. Если у вас есть аккаунт, авторизуйтесь, чтобы опубликовать от имени своего аккаунта.
Примечание: Ваш пост будет проверен модератором, прежде чем станет видимым.